Life.Church is a great place to come just be yourself and explore faith or worship like you've been a believer for 70 years! If you haven't, please do. This particular location is where my family has attended for the last two years since moving to Oklahoma. Full disclosure, my husband works on the YouVersion team for Life.Church but they in no way solicited my review. Come in jeans, come in sweats, come in a dress or suit... you will feel just find no matter how you show up!! There's always sweet tea, unsweet tea, coffee and snacks in the lobby and no one is going to single you out if you don't want to be asked a million questions, but there is alway somewhere to go to talk to someone as well. There's a wall of community groups to have a look at and often Pastor Stuart or (oh goodness... vacation tiredness has me forgetting the other gals name!! SORRY) are there to help guide you to the perfect community group where you will feel welcome. I've always found this aspect of church the most challenging and they were super helpful in getting us connected. Pastor Jacob is our location pastor. He is such a loving genuine guy, great solid human and I totally respect him. This is a video church meaning the teaching pastor, Pastor Craig is beamed in from either headquarters or pre-recorded studio times (always with a live audience). That may take some getting used to (and to be honest, I hated it at first) but you do adjust to it, and there is still live worship (more on that in a moment) and Pastor Jacob is always there to lead with announcements, to meet with people, pray with people and all that good stuff, and sometimes does the preaching as well. Craig is great at communicating, keeps it interesting and even has fun with it sometimes, which brings me to... JULY!! July is the month to make a visit if you have been on the fence!!! This is the time of year all L.C locations has At The Movies. We spend so much time decking out lobby's out to feel like you are walking into a movie set! It's always a surprise to see just wait waits for you these weeks. During that time, Craig preaches using movie clips. There are often special songs or video montages that start off the service as well. Believers an non-believers alike can enjoy a low pressure church experience here. KIDS: Pastor Stephen and Pastor Katie & Pastor Barbie (among others) run the Life.Kids childrens program... They are AMAZING! Some of my favorite people! I have been serving with them most of this year and you couldn't find more caring individuals who really want to make sure your kids have a great experience in Kid and also to make sure that those serving in Kids ministry feel loved, appreciated and supported. As a person who used to run a much smaller childrens ministry, let me tell you, they do a fantastic job. If you want a great, safe, learning and super fun environment for your kids to attend church, this is the place. Saturday nights or Sunday! YOUTH: Switch is the youth group here and they meet on Wednesday nights. My three girls have so much fun!! There's a great worship time (like going to a massive concert) and then they break up into small groups for a more connected time. They have so many different activities and things to do. My girls are all three so different, shy, energetic, extroverted, introverted, nerd, jock, quiet, loud... all three have found their place here. If your youth is on the fence about trying it... ask them to give it just 3 visits!! See what happens, because it really is a great place! WORSHIP: Worship is loud. You may count this as good, or bad. There are ear plugs provided for those who would like it (I have a sound sensitive teen so she will often grab a pair) or you can enjoy from the lobby before entering if you really struggle. It's a beautiful experience with Visual effects/lyric boards, lights and a full band. Pastor Rob, his wife and all of our musicians are super talented (you can check out the band Switch, look for their Symphony album to make sure you have the correct group on iTunes or Pandora or what have you if you wanna preview) but Sunday live is different. ONLINE: For times when you can't make it in person, you can always login and check out life.chruch online. Same teaching just online instead. There's still worship and such with Church online so you will not miss out completely. There's also lots of kids church videos online for all ages as well... you can look online or load the app on your Roku too.
